How Stress Influences Our Minds and Bodies

Stress, at its Main, is our brain's try to fix troubles and stop damaging outcomes. However, when it gets to be excessive, it transforms from the handy Device into a stress that weighs intensely on our mental health and fitness. Chronic get worried activates our overall body's pressure reaction, preserving us in the state of heightened alertness. This persistent condition of alarm can cause anxiety Conditions, depression, and various mental health and fitness problems.

Physiologically, too much fret manifests in many techniques. It can disrupt snooze styles, leading to insomnia or lousy-high quality rest. The consistent psychological exercise could cause tiredness, issues concentrating, and impaired conclusion-creating. Our bodies respond to Continual fear with muscle mass pressure, complications, digestive difficulties, in addition to a weakened immune procedure, making us much more prone to sickness.

Socially, be concerned can isolate us. When eaten by problems, we may perhaps withdraw from interactions or be physically present but mentally absent. This disconnection further impacts our wellbeing, as significant social connections are critical for mental health.

Potentially most insidiously, get worried results in a damaging suggestions loop. The greater we be concerned, the greater our brain results in being experienced to scan for threats, obtaining ever far more factors to worry. This cycle can seriously Restrict our capability to experience joy, gratitude, and various optimistic feelings that add to psychological wellbeing.

How Psychologists Support Take care of Get worried

Psychologists offer valuable tools and Views for breaking the cycle of too much get worried. As a result of proof-based mostly methods, they help individuals develop much healthier associations with uncertainty and worry.

C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T) is particularly effective for addressing get worried. This tactic will help discover designs of thinking that gasoline fear and develops techniques to obstacle these feelings. A psychologist may help a customer acknowledge catastrophic thinking—assuming the worst doable end result—and observe making much more well balanced, realistic assessments of conditions.

Mindfulness-centered interventions educate the ability of noticing problems without having getting entangled in them. By Understanding to look at feelings without judgment, men and women can build space among by themselves as well as their problems, reducing their psychological impact.

Acceptance and Commitment Therapy (ACT) assists men and women explain their values and decide to actions aligned with these values, even amid be concerned. This method acknowledges that fret might not entirely disappear, however it does not have to circumvent meaningful living.

Psychologists also offer sensible worry administration approaches, for instance scheduled "fear time" that contains rumination to specific intervals, problem-solving abilities for addressable considerations, and rest methods to manage the physical symptoms of worry.
